Rich Source of Zinc – A Mineral for Sexual Health
Zinc is an essential mineral that plays a significant role in various bodily functions, including sexual health. It is involved in testosterone production, sperm motility, and overall reproductive health.
Fish, particularly oysters, mussels, and crab, are rich sources of zinc. By including these types of fish in your diet, you can ensure that your body has sufficient levels of this vital mineral.
Adequate zinc intake can lead to improved sexual desire, heightened sensitivity, and better orgasmic experiences.

Improving Fertility with Fish
For couples trying to conceive, fish can play a significant role in improving fertility. Both men and women’s reproductive systems require various nutrients for optimal functioning, and fish provide a rich source of these essential elements.
The omega-3 fatty acids, zinc, and selenium found in fish support sperm production in men and enhance the quality of eggs in women. Additionally, fish consumption has been linked to a reduced risk of ovulatory infertility in women.
By incorporating fish into their diet, couples can enhance their fertility and increase their chances of successful conception.
Precautions and Considerations
While fish can certainly elevate your sex life, it is essential to consider a few precautions and considerations. Firstly, it is crucial to choose fish that are low in mercury, especially for pregnant women or those planning to conceive.
Additionally, individuals with fish allergies should avoid consuming fish or opt for alternative sources of omega-3 fatty acids, such as flaxseeds or chia seeds.
